Editorial Reviews
Review
[P]rovides readers with a far-ranging exploration of various forms of processional entries between the first and twenty-first centuries. Donkeys (or the lack thereof), palmesels, monarchs, popes, bishops, and Quakers feature prominently in this narrative, as Harris weaves together seemingly disparate threads into a tapestry meant to give a clearer picture of how, where, when, and why processionals took place against the liturgical and political backdrop of medieval and early modern Europe in particular. Drawing on written records such as pontificals, chronicles, and descriptions of royal entries along with palmesels and other surviving material evidence, he shows that over time, Palm Sunday and related processions moved from elite performances that were almost completely at odds with the biblical account of the entry to processions that more clearly reflected the parodic intent of the original performance.
-- Lynneth Miller RenbergReview
